Job Description
Description:

Provide case management for individuals who are placed in Specialized Home Care (SCH) provider homes or living independently in the community. The Case Worker of SHC provides oversight and management of department to ensure that it meets all VHS, DDS and State regulations and requirements.

Essential Functions of Position: Clinical and Rehabilitation Skills:

  • Conduct monthly meetings with care providers and consumers to monitor ongoing individual support plan goals and consumers' needs
  • Meet regularly with care providers and consumers in order to provide support in homes and document meetings/outcomes on Contact Log Notes, Home Visit Forms and/or Data Collection
  • Maintain contact with professionals from other agencies to ensure consumers receive appropriate service
  • Respond to emails and phone calls within a 24-hour period
  • Conduct assessments and work with consumers' ISPs
  • On-call 24/7 for independent clients and Care Providers on your case load
  • Provide supervision and oversight of Care Providers Homes and the clients that live with them
  • Provide ongoing trainings to Care Providers
  • Attend Quarterly Provider meetings and other meetings as designated by the Case Worker Supervisor
  • Implement treatment programs, including Individual Service Plans (ISPs) and clinical programs, collect behavior and academic data, complete log entries
  • Teach daily living skills such as safety rules, travel-training, banking and budget management, cooking, shopping, personal care and hygiene, care of personal space and belongings, and encourages clients to utilize developing skills
  • Provides supportive counseling to clients concerning daily, personal and social issues
  • Assists Clients with housekeeping tasks such as cleaning the bathrooms, kitchen, common areas, bedrooms, closets, etc.
  • Assists in developing and implementing program activities, which will foster the client's growth, skill development, and healthier life-style
  • Store, administer, document and dispose of consumer medication consistent with DPH regulations
  • Provides assistance in medication administration and train clients on self-medication procedures
  • Provide physical intervention and/ or first aid in the event of a behavior or medical emergency - follow on-call and emergency procedures as required
  • Accompanies clients to medical, dental and psychiatric appointments or leisure activities via public transportation, agency vehicle or staff car
  • Assists in providing crisis assessment, prevention and needed intervention
  • Assist the Case Manager Supervisor to orient new staff
  • Provides specialized training and instruction to clients and coworkers (such as in the role of Human Rights Officer or Safety Officer) on an assigned basis. Please note that should you be assigned these duties, they will be added as an addendum to this job description
  • Assess and maintain contact, where indicated, with consumers' biological families
  • Implement strategies to ensure the home meets the needs and preferences of the individual
  • Complete all assigned duties and tasks within the designated timeframe as required by the Senior Managers and/or Supervisor
